methacrylate adhesives are a type of structural adhesive that is known for its exceptional strength and durability. They are commonly used in bonding metals, plastics, composites, and even dissimilar materials together. This makes them a versatile solution for a wide variety of applications, from automotive and aerospace to marine and construction.
One of the key advantages of methacrylate adhesive is its ability to bond dissimilar materials with ease. This is because methacrylate adhesives are formulated to have excellent adhesion properties to a wide range of substrates, including metals, plastics, ceramics, and even glass. This makes them a popular choice for applications where traditional adhesives may not be suitable due to the materials being bonded together.
Another advantage of methacrylate adhesive is its fast cure time. Unlike other types of adhesives that may take hours or even days to fully cure, methacrylate adhesives can cure in as little as 5 minutes. This allows for faster production times and increased efficiency in manufacturing processes.
In addition to its fast cure time, methacrylate adhesive also offers excellent resistance to impact, vibration, and harsh environmental conditions. This makes it an ideal choice for applications where the bonded parts will be subjected to stress or exposure to the elements.
methacrylate adhesive is also known for its excellent chemical resistance. This means that it can withstand exposure to a wide range of chemicals, including oils, solvents, and fuels, without deteriorating or losing its bond strength. This makes it a popular choice for applications where the bonded parts will be in contact with chemicals on a regular basis.
One of the key features of methacrylate adhesive is its flexibility. Unlike other structural adhesives that may become brittle over time, methacrylate adhesive remains flexible and can withstand thermal expansion and contraction without losing its bond strength. This makes it an ideal choice for applications where flexibility is important, such as in automotive and aerospace applications.
methacrylate adhesives are also known for their excellent gap-filling properties. This means that they can effectively bond parts together even if there are slight gaps between the surfaces to be bonded. This makes them a versatile solution for applications where a precise fit may not always be achievable.
